Brief Description
- Wynn Elementary School serves Pre-K through 5th Grade Students From The City Of Oregon, Which Is Part Of Lucas County. This School Is Eligible For Participation In State & Federal Title I Programs. Some Or All Students From This School Participate In Free Or Reduced Lunch Programs.
